STUDY ON VANADINIZING PROCESS AND MICRO-STRUCTURE AND PROPERTIES OF STEEL 45

摘要

Discuss salt-bath vanadinizing process for steel 45. By using Analytical Scanning Electron Microscope (SEM), Energy Dispersive X-ray Analyzer(EDXA), Micro-hardness tester, Wear and abrasion test machine, observe and measure the vanadinizing coating micro-structure, the coating thickness, the hardness distribution along hardening depth, relative frictional resistance. The results show the surface of steel 45 is strengthened apparently through vanadinizing process, and the coating is essentially compact and uniform, having high micro-hardness and good frictional resistance.
